## Handover — Proxima profile store sharding

Picking up from me: the user-profile store is mid-migration from a single Brindlewood instance to eight hash-based shards. Shards 0–5 are live and serving reads; 6 and 7 are backfilling and should finish this week. The router falls back to the legacy instance on cache miss, so don't decommission it yet. Rebalance jobs run nightly at 02:00. The router's active settings, which you'll need for any debugging, are as follows.

config for tagaf-bawif:
[norok]
host = norok.ordinworks.local
user = norok_svc
database = norok_prod

## Proctoring Queue — Getting Set Up

Welcome to the Examwell support rotation! Most tickets you'll see involve the proctoring queue at Thornbury Institute backing up when invigilators drop offline mid-session. Standard move: pause intake, drain the stuck sessions, resume. Occasionally the queue admin panel locks you out after a failover — don't panic, and definitely don't restart the whole cluster. Use the recovery flow instead: open the admin console, pick "restore access," and enter the passphrase that follows.

vault phrase of yaguf-hahaf = druath-holix

Release checklist — Coppervane inventory reconciliation job

- Confirm the reconciler runs under the scoped service account, not the deploy role.
- Verify diff output excludes supplier cost fields; only quantity deltas leave the boundary.
- Check write path: job must only touch the reconciliation ledger tables, nothing in live inventory.
- Audit log retention set to one year, append-only.
- Dry-run executed against the staging snapshot with zero unexpected mutations.

Security reviewer: sign off against the build identified below.

build token for fajop-kageg: htk14_a2d40227103e0f

## Env Vars — Calendar Sync Conflict Resolver

Driftplan's sync worker resolves double-booked events between the Larkfield and Ostermoor calendar backends. Conflict strategy is set via `DRIFTPLAN_CONFLICT_MODE` (`prefer_local`, `prefer_remote`, or `manual`). Default is `manual`; unattended environments must override it or the queue stalls. The Ostermoor backend requires signed requests for all conflict writes, so the resolver needs its signing credential. Add the following line to the .env file:

vault entry, haduf-hahag: ARCHIVE_KEY3=d85